Heat oven to 350°F. Grease 13x9-inch pan. Reserve ⅔ cup of the dry cake mix for filling. In large bowl, combine remaining dry cake mix, margarine and 1 egg; beat at low speed until well blended. Press in bottom of greased pan. Bake at 350°F. for 15 to 20 minutes or until light golden brown.
Meanwhile, in large bowl, combine reserved ⅔ cup dry cake mix, brown sugar, corn syrup, vanilla and 3 eggs; beat at low speed until moistened. Beat 1 minute at medium speed or until well blended.
Remove pan from oven. Pour filling mixture over warm base. Sprinkle with pecans.
Return to oven; bake an additional 30 to 35 minutes or until filling is set. Cool 1 ½ hours or until completely cooled. Cut into bars. Store in refrigerator.
